180 Buy Signal
This signal occurs when a stock is trading above both its 10 and 50 day DMA’s and closes near the high of the day following a prior day’s close near the low of the range.
A 180 Sell is the opposite.
Angular Rule of 4 Breakout
This is a breakout over a 3 point declining trendline (bullish).
An Angular Rule of 4 Breakdown is a break below a 3 point rising trendline (bearish).
Boomer
Two inside days after a large upthrust.
Boomerang
A breakout above a “Line Formation” or a flat that subsequently sees price quickly reverse back below the breakout day.
Expansion Breakout
This is a move to a new 60-day high on the largest range in the last 10 sessions.
An Expansion Breakdown is the opposite.
Expansion Pivot Buy Signal
This signal is a move over the 50 DMA with the largest range in the last 10 days.
An Expansion Pivot Sell Signal is a move below a 50 DMA with the largest range in 10 days.
Gilligan Buy Signal
This signal is a gap down to a new 60-day low with a close in the top 25% of the day’s range.
A Gilligan Sell signal is a gap up to a new 60-day high with a close in the bottom 25% of the day’s range.
Hook, Line & Sinker Sell Signal
This signal occurs when a stock pivots out of a consolidation or pullback and immediate reverses the next day. A Buy signal is a mirror image.
Jump The Creek Buy
This occurs when a stock offsets an open gap to the downside.
A Jump The Creek Sell is the opposite.
Lizard Buy Signal
This signal is a new 10 day Bottoming Tail where the stock opens, sells off, and then rallies to close near the open. A Lizard sell signal is the exact opposite: a new 10 Tail Topping Tail where the stock makes a new 10 day high, running up but tailing off to close near the open.
LROD/Lightning Rod
An LROD or Lightning Rod is a large range outside day, up or down. Large range indicates momentum. Range often precedes price.
NR 7 Day
The narrowest range in the last 7 trading days. Range contractions usually see expansions within the next few days.
Pause Day
A Pause Day is just as it sounds—a narrow range day after a large range thrust. The nature of price behavior is to thrust, pause, and thrust in the direction of the initial thrust. There is a better than average likelihood of continuation on day three. Hence the TNT concept of Thrust-Noise-Thrust.
Peek-a-Boo High
A new 60 day closing high but not a new intraday high. In other words, the new closing high is veiled by the prior intraday highs.
Plus One/Minus Two Buy Setup
This occurs when the 3 Day Chart is up (3 consecutive higher highs on the daily chart of the prior circled 3 Day Chart high is exceeded) and then you have 2 consecutive lower lows on the daily chart.
A Minus One/Plus Two Sell Setup is the exact opposite.
Power Surge Buy
A Power Surge Buy setup occurs from 3 higher lows.
A Power Surge Sell setup occurs from 3 lower highs.
Signal Day + 1
This refers to the day after a signal is generated. The following day is worth watching because often there is a Pause before signal follows through as big money waits to see if the stock comes in before pressing. If it doesn’t pull back, they will bid it up again.
Train Tracks Buy Signal
Such signals are straight down bars followed by a straight up bar at/near new 60 lows.
Opposite for sells.
Triangle Pendulum
This occurs when a stock traces out a triangle, breaks one way and then breaks the other way out of the triangle. False moves lead to fast moves.
